About South Shore

South Shore Campground is located along Suttle Lake, shaded by Douglas fir and Ponderosa pine. One section of the camp sits on the shoreline, while the other is nestled on a hillside. Most sites have lake views. The 3,400-foot elevation and the lake breezes make South Shore Campground a comfortable summertime destination.

Number of accommodations: 35

This is a lovely campground with many sites with views of Suttle Lake. One of the challenges for our camper van is that many of the sites have slopes, so you need to be prepared with risers/levelers, and access to the trail is often down steps unless you go to the boat landing area. Unfortunately, the water had been unexpectedly turned off due to a water line leak, but we had enough water in our RV tank and a 2-gallon drinking water container so we were OK for our short stay. The pit toilets were well maintained by the camp host.

Highway access

South Shore Campground is accessible via Highway 20/126, which is approximately 12 miles southeast from Sisters, Oregon.
